How Much Protein Is in Canned Tuna?

Canned tuna is a high-protein food option, but the protein content of canned tuna may depend on which product you choose. Canned tuna nutrition can vary slightly based on the tuna variety. Common options include chunk light canned tuna and albacore tuna. Some tuna products contain other ingredients that can affect the nutritional content. Serving sizes also vary from one product to the next, which can affect how much protein you get per serving and in the entire container. 

To determine how much protein you're getting in your tuna, read the nutritional label for the specific product you're considering. Look at the serving size to determine if the protein amount shown is for the full can or only a portion. Lunch kits are often single servings, while larger cans might have multiple servings.

Is Canned Tuna Cooked?

Canned tuna always comes cooked, which makes it a convenient pantry staple. You can eat it right out of the package without heating or cooking it. Many people use canned tuna to make homemade tuna salad. You can also use it in cooked recipes, such as tuna noodle casserole. Plus, it works as an emergency ration option in case your power goes out and you can't cook anything. 

How Long Does Canned Tuna Last?

Before it's opened, canned tuna can last years in your pantry. It should have an expiration date printed on the can, and the quality of the tuna may decrease after that date. However, the U.S. Department of Agriculture says most shelf-stable foods last for years as long as the can doesn't have rust, dents or other damage. If you have any concerns about older tuna, toss it and replace it with new products. 

Once you open the can, store any remaining tuna in the refrigerator. Transfer the tuna to a different container that seals well. The leftover tuna should stay fresh for 1-2 days with refrigeration when stored in a sealed container.
